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$120.34 | 4.395% | $125.6289 | $125.63 | $125.65 | $125.60 |
Purchase #2 | $195.53 | 4.607% | $204.5381 | $204.54 | $204.55 | $204.50 |
Purchase #3 | $242.53 | 4.105% | $252.4859 | $252.49 | $252.50 | $252.50 |
Purchase #4 | $87.55 | 7.179% | $93.8352 | $93.84 | $93.85 | $93.80 |
Purchase #5 | $67.91 | 8.614% | $73.7598 | $73.76 | $73.75 | $73.80 |
Purchase #6 | $196.63 | 4.399% | $205.2798 | $205.28 | $205.30 | $205.30 |
Purchase #7 | $32.88 | 3.782% | $34.1235 | $34.12 | $34.10 | $34.10 |
7 purchase totals = | $943.37 | $989.6512 | $989.66 | $989.70 | $989.60 |
